**Ticket: Humidity sensor drift after firmware 2.4 (GrowMind controller)**

Repro: flash a Bay-3 unit to 2.4, let it run 48h, compare humidity readings against the reference probe — drift climbs ~0.3%/hour. Suspect the new averaging window in `sensor_poll.c`. To pull raw telemetry from the staging controller for review, hit the debug endpoint with the bearer token below.

bearer token for kajeg-hagug: eyJhbGciOiJIUzI1NiIsInR5cCI6IkpXVCJ9.eyJzdWIiOiIn0W9e4In0.m8MiI-b-

Lockerflow access runbook. Each laundry locker opens via a one-time code issued by the Tumblehaus gateway; codes expire after 15 minutes. If a customer reports a dead code, check the events table for a redeem row before reissuing — duplicate redeems indicate clock drift on the locker controller, not user error. Controllers sync hourly; force a sync only if drift exceeds 60 seconds, since forced syncs drop pending codes. All code issuance, redemption, and drift events are recorded in the access store, connected via the string below.

database URL for bahop-yagep: mssql://sildor_svc:35ha7jz@db-fb6d.nelvrodyn.example:5432/casath

Subject: DR drill Thursday — canary gating notes

Hey Mira, quick heads-up before you review: during the Fenwick drill we'll freeze the canary gates on Lattice so promotions need two green health windows instead of one. Error-budget burn above 2% auto-rolls back, no overrides. If the drill wipes the staging vault, we'll restore from the sealed bundle. The passphrase for that restore is below.

strongbox words: druix-ulaix